Paris-Saint-Germain goalkeeper Alexandre Letellier was confronted with a terrible extortion attempt on the night of Monday 18 to Tuesday 19 December 2023, at his home in Hardricourt, in Yvelines, according to police sources relayed by The Parisian.

The incident took place while the 33-year-old athlete was at home with his partner and their two children, aged 2 and 6. Armed individuals entered the residence, threatening the football player and his family. The situation quickly took a violent turn, with number 30’s companion receiving a punch in the face while holding their younger brother in her arms. At gunpoint, the criminals forced the couple to hand over money and jewelry.

An individual on the run

Three of the four individuals involved were apprehended, two of whom are minors. During the arrest operation, an electric pulse gun (PIE) was used. The fourth individual, for his part, managed to escape the police.

It was around 2 a.m. that Alexandre Letellier and his family were woken up by the alarm going off. Confronted with the presence of the criminals, the owners sought to contact the police. However, the attackers allegedly demanded that they end the call before gathering them in a room in the house. A knife was also reportedly discovered at the scene.

Alexandre Letellier and his loved ones are unfortunately not the only victims. Last July, Gianluigi Donnarumma and his partner were also “tied up” by “several individuals” at their home. The thieves left the scene with loot worth 500,000 euros.
